French door glass replacement services involve removing and replacing the glass panels within existing French doors. This process typically includes carefully taking out the damaged or broken glass, cleaning and preparing the door frame, and installing a new pane that fits securely and seamlessly. These services are designed to restore the appearance and functionality of the door, ensuring it continues to serve as an attractive and functional entryway or interior divider. Professional service providers use specialized tools and techniques to handle different types of glass, including tempered or insulated options, to meet the specific needs of each property.
This service helps solve common problems such as cracked, shattered, or foggy glass that can compromise both safety and aesthetics. Damaged glass can pose safety hazards, especially in homes with children or pets, and may also lead to drafts or increased energy costs due to poor insulation. Additionally, cloudy or fogged glass can obscure views and diminish the overall appearance of a property. Replacing the glass promptly can improve security, enhance curb appeal, and restore the integrity of the door, making it look new again and functioning properly.

The overview below groups typical French Door Glass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ontario,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or glass replacements on French doors gener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on glass type and door style.
Full Door Replacement - Replacing an entire French door with new glass can cost between $1,000 and $3,000 for most standard installations. Larger, more complex projects can reach $4,000 or more, especially with custom features.
High-End or Custom Projects - Custom or specialty glass replacements for luxury or unique French doors can cost $3,500 to $6,000+ in some cases. These projects are less common and typically involve premium materials or intricate designs.
Labor and Additional Costs - Labor costs for local contractors usually add $150 to $400 per project, depending on scope. Additional expenses such as hardware or frame repairs can influence the total, but many projects stay within typical ranges.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
